Transaction 634f1727efa996cecd0b77c91ddcc48371cf48d94914a02fe854f50f8b23bd6a
1 Input
1 Output
-
634f1727efa996cecd0b77c91ddcc48371cf48d94914a02fe854f50f8b23bd6a:0
- value
- 1748406
- script pubkey
- OP_0 OP_PUSHBYTES_20 825088591399ca3eb7720f94cfddb6056fd68c0a
- address
- bc1qsfggskgnn89radmjp72vlhdkq4hadrq2emyhdz